Eccentric, exaggerated, or trendy cosmetic styles and colors, to include makeup covering tattoos, are inappropriate with the uniform and are prohibited. Permanent makeup, such as eyebrow or eyeliner, is authorized if it conforms to standards.Can you wear lipstick in the army?
The changes authorize women to wear earrings in their Army combat uniforms, except in field environments where access to hygiene is limited. Women can also wear lipsticks that aren't “extreme” shades, such as blue, gold or hot pink, according to the revised regulations.What makeup is authorized in the Army?
Permanent makeup, such as eyebrow or eyeliner, is authorized as long as the makeup conforms to the standards outlined above. Females will not wear shades of lipstick and nail polish that distinctly contrast with their complexion, that detract from the uniform, or that are extreme.Can I bring makeup to basic training?
You are not going to be allowed to wear makeup during basic training until graduation day. You can dye your hair in the United States military. However, hair colors are limited solely to natural hair colors. Unnatural or eccentric colors are strictly prohibited. For example, purple, blue, pink, green, orange, bright neon colors, and any other unnatural colors are not allowed.Can you wear lashes in the army?
Women may wear cosmetics "conservatively." That means no unnatural or exaggerated appearance, and no more fake eyelashes. Nail polish will only be worn in service, mess or dress uniforms. Women's fingernail length will not exceed a quarter of an inch. No fake nails, add-ons or extensions will be authorized.How long is Army basic training 2021?

Nail Polish: Females may wear nail polish when in uniform, or while in civilian clothes on duty. Acrylic nails are also allowed so long as they have a natural appearance and conform to Army standards.Can females wear ponytails in the Army?
WASHINGTON – The U.S. Army today announced an update to its grooming policy, which now allows female Soldiers to wear ponytails in all authorized U.S. Army uniforms. All hair-holding devices must be plain and of a color as close to the soldier's hair as is possible or clear. Authorized devices include, but are not limited to, small, plain scrunchies (elastic hair bands covered with material), barrettes, combs, pins, clips, rubber bands, and hair bands.Can you have your nails done in the military?
According to the updated policy, extreme colors and nail shapes, such as a coffin, ballerina, and stiletto nails, are prohibited while in uniform or on duty in civilian clothes. Unauthorized pigments include, but are not limited to, purple, blue, pink, green, orange, bright red, and fluorescent or neon colors.How big can your bun be in the Army?
Bun size (measured from the scalp) may not exceed 3 inches or be wider than the head. The bulk of hair may not exceed 2 inches. Army women can now wear studded earrings in the Army combat uniform (ACU) unless in a field or tactical environment. ALARACT 40/2021 restricts earrings to gold, silver or clear diamond. While in service or dress uniforms, female soldiers can also wear pearl earrings.Can females shave their head in the Army?
